Unity中实现声音的近大远小

一:前言

例如当人物进入森林中就开始有森林中的各种声音,FPS游戏中的脚步声都模拟了现实生活中声音的近大远小


二:实现

注意场景中需要有且只有一个物体挂载Audio Listener组件

——将声音文件拖到Hierarchy面板中,设置Spatial Blend为1
Unity中实现声音的近大远小_第1张图片

 


——声音的范围通过设置3D Sound Settings中的Min Distance(内圆—在此距离下声音一直处于最大音量)和Max Distance(外圆—在此距离下声音才可以听见)

Unity中实现声音的近大远小_第2张图片

你可能感兴趣的:(Unity开发实战)